그녀의 유산 만들기 | 에스더 레돈도(Esther Redondo)

에스더 레돈도(Esther Redondo)는 2022년 7월에 스페인의 엔젤스 팀에 합류했습니다. 자신의 가족이 뇌졸중의 영향을 받은 그녀는 뇌졸중 환자의 결과를 바꿀 수 있는 기회를 환영합니다. 여기에서 그녀는 처음 100일 동안의 하이라이트와 통찰력을 공유합니다.

I joined Angels because you can really see the impact your work has on the lives of patients. This is something absolutely worth waking up for
every day.

On my first day with Angels I attended a steering committee meeting in Catalunya where healthcare professionals shared the difficulties they encounter in their own hospitals, and my colleagues presented a project from Andalucía – Proyecto Flecha, an intervention to remove variability in the post-acute phase of stroke. It was really insightful and reflected the reality of hospitals in Spain.

The opportunity to leave my legacy means making primary hospitals in Spain stroke ready. Many of these hospitals are located in rural areas and some are very far away from a comprehensive centre. The population in these areas tend to be elderly, and the hospitals receive many stroke patients every month. I’d love to see a change in the outcomes for stroke patients even in the remotest corners of Spain.

Esther's 3-month milestones

  • Attending a steering committee meeting in Catalunya

  • Starting to build relationships with the stroke community in Spain

  •  Conducting her first simulation at Hospital Santos Reyes and discovering what actions are needed to improve stroke

    care at this hospital
